replace your iacv...

your o2 shouldn't be telling your iacv diddly, correct me if I'm wrong. As a matter of fact when you first fire your car up, your o2 shouldn't be telling the car diddly. You're in open loop when the car is started and in warmup enrichment. You're forgetting what your OP was and bringing too many other variables into the mix. Change ONE thing at a time.
